If you're seeing roaches in daylight in Midlothian, that's a sign of a larger population than what's visible -- German roaches especially hide deep in cracks and only come out at night under normal conditions. Our treatment focuses on where they're actually breeding, not just where they're seen. Midlothian sees a humid subtropical climate with hot, humid summers and mild winters. Roaches thrive in that kind of warmth and humidity, and they don't need much of it -- moisture behind a leaking pipe or under a dishwasher is often enough to sustain an infestation indoors regardless of the season outside.

Bed bugs in Midlothian don't care how clean a home is -- they travel in luggage, used furniture, and shared laundry facilities, which is why we see them in every part of Chesterfield County, not just older housing. Our treatment combines heat and targeted chemical application because bed bugs have grown resistant to many sprays used alone. Midlothian sees a humid subtropical climate with hot, humid summers and mild winters. Bed bugs are actually less dependent on outdoor climate than most pests since they live entirely indoors, which is why we treat bed bug calls in Midlothian on a year-round basis with no real seasonal dip.

Prevention checklist for Midlothian homes
One quick habit for each pest we cover here -- the full guide for each service has a longer checklist.
- Raccoon Removal: Keep compost bins secured with a locking lid rather than an open pile, especially if it's within a few feet of the house.
- Skunk Removal: Install motion-activated lights near common den sites (under decks, sheds); skunks generally avoid well-lit, high-traffic areas.
- Mosquito Control: Add or maintain fish in any decorative pond; mosquitofish and many common pond fish eat larvae before they mature.
- Rat Control: Keep outdoor trash in cans with tight-fitting lids, and don't leave bagged garbage out overnight.
- Roach Control: Store food, including pet food, in sealed containers rather than the original packaging.
- Bed Bug Treatment: If you live in a multi-unit building and suspect an infestation, notify management promptly; shared walls and hallways can let bed bugs spread between units.
